so i recently refinished my new savage 243 build, and had good results with it before. well today i went out and finally shot it with some reloads in it. shot great groups, though unfortunately each group had a flyer, which is totally my fault. groups would have been alot better if i hadnt drank 2 20oz redbulls on the way to the range (i was quite jittery).

load is-
95grain hornady interlock
40 grain imr 4831 (i think i got the number correct)
remington brass
winchester primers

distance is 150 yards.
